android autocomplettextview Recurso não encontrado - O recurso não é um empate
Esse problema está me deixando louco ....
Causado por: android.content.res.Resources $ NotFoundException: o recurso não é um Drawable (cor ou caminho): TypedValue {t = 0x2 / d = 0x7f0100ab a = 3} em android.content.res.Resources.loadDrawable (Resources. java: 2816) em android.content.res.TypedArray.getDrawable (TypedArray.java:602) em android.view.View. (View.java:3460) em android.widget.TextView. (TextView.java:791) em android.widget.EditText. (EditText.java:76) emandroid.widget.AutoCompleteTextView(AutoCompleteTextView.java:137) em android.widget.AutoCompleteTextView. (AutoCompleteTextView.java:133)
meu xml é:
<AutoCompleteTextView
android:layout_width="fill_parent"
android:layout_height="38dp"
android:id="@+id/idautoCompleteProfTextView"
android:background="@drawable/edittext" <---**drawable**...
android:layout_marginLeft="30dp"
android:layout_marginTop="0dp"
android:layout_marginRight="30dp"
android:layout_marginBottom="10dp"
android:paddingLeft="15dp"
android:paddingTop="5dp"
android:paddingRight="15dp"
android:paddingBottom="2dp"
android:textAlignment="center"
android:hint="@string/hint_signin_professional"
android:layout_below="@+id/btnAcceptSigninProf"
android:textColor="#000000"
android:dropDownVerticalOffset="5dp"
android:dropDownWidth="wrap_content"
android:inputType="textAutoComplete|textAutoCorrect"
android:popupBackground="@color/wallet_highlighted_text_holo_dark"/>
edittext.xml
<?xml version="1.0" encoding="utf-8"?>
<shape xmlns:android="http://schemas.android.com/apk/res/android">
<solid android:color="#ffffff" />
<corners android:radius="0dp"/>
<stroke android:width="2dip"
android:color="#ffffff" />
</shape>
Estou inflando-o como um fragmento.
public class SigninProfessionalFragment extends Fragment {
public SigninProfessionalFragment(){}
@Override
public View onCreateView(LayoutInflater inflater, ViewGroup container,
Bundle savedInstanceState) {
View rootView = inflater.inflate(R.layout.fragment_signin_professional, container, false);
...
Eu não tenho code-behind em relação ao preenchimento automático, porque eu só quero carregá-lo no meu dispositivo e verificar o layout, etc ...